The last week and a half the town of Stonehaven has been plagued by small tremors, however they have been increasing in magnitude which has given rise to concern among the township. A peek inside the local watering hole reveals much of what is being discussed around town.

"Well I can't believe 'dem kids. Don't they know it's dangerous to be a runnin' 'round outside the town wall? And all to steal some scarecrows? Just plain foolish if you ask me."

"Ayep. I heard farmer Sunbeard had three scarecrows taken. He keeps puttin' 'em up and 'dem fool kids keep snatchin' 'em."

"I cannot believe you two fools are complaining about missing scarecrows when these tremors pose a dangerous threat to all of us. If you are that concerned about the thefts why don't you hire those filthy Wilderkin refugees to find the missing strawmen."

"Now, now. Calm yourself, the Magistrate has assured everyone that Stonehaven is quite safe and the little quakes are just normal."

"Yeah, an' 'e 'as retired to 'is 'ome an' rumor 'as it 'e 'as builders workin' to reinforce it. Don' sound so safe ta' me."

""What is not safe for Magistrate Silverthorn is the fact that he has not bothered to appoint a sheriff and Lady Stonecutter is out for his blood. She is furious that nobody, including the knights and adventurers, have not offered to assist in the recovery of her heirloom jewelry."

"Stolen goods are not the big worry here, people. Doesn't anyone see that the tremors are because the bugs are planning a big attack?"

Just then the town crier bursts in and shouts, "here ye, here ye, let it be known that last night the Undershaft's family jewels were stolen right from under them!"

Therefore, as you can see much is still afoot in Stonehaven and the adventurers will surely have their hands full at the next gathering.
